The Growing Global Market for Melamine

The global market for melamine is experiencing remarkable growth. As an essential ingredient in a wide range of products, from automotive parts to kitchenware, melamine has become one of the most important materials in modern manufacturing. Melamine is a nitrogen-rich organic compound that is primarily used in the production of resins, which are then used in various applications, including furniture, automotive coatings, consumer goods, and food packaging. The growing demand for high-performance materials, eco-friendly alternatives, and cost-effective solutions in industries like automotive, construction, and consumer goods has made melamine a critical component of the global supply chain.

The demand for melamine is being driven by several key factors, including the increasing need for sustainable materials, high-performance plastics, and eco-friendly alternatives to traditional materials. As a result, melamine has found widespread use in industries such as automotive, furniture manufacturing, consumer goods, and construction. Furthermore, melamine suppliers are scaling up their production to meet the growing demand, particularly in Asia, Europe, and North America. With its exceptional durability, heat resistance, and eco-friendly characteristics, melamine is poised to continue playing a central role in these industries for years to come.


Melamine Production & Key Manufacturers in the Global Market

The global production of melamine is concentrated in a few regions, where major manufacturers have established large-scale production facilities. China is the largest producer of melamine, accounting for a significant share of global production. Other key countries involved in the production and supply of melamine include Germany, Italy, and the United States, which are home to some of the leading melamine producers.


Top Melamine Producers and Largest Suppliers

  • China – As the world’s largest producer of melamine, China dominates the global melamine market. The country has established numerous production plants that supply both domestic and international markets. Chinese companies are responsible for a large portion of global melamine exports, making China the primary hub for melamine production.

  • Germany – Germany is another significant player in the global melamine market, particularly in the production of high-quality melamine resins used in industries like furniture manufacturing, automotive, and construction. German manufacturers are known for their advanced technology and high-performance melamine products.

  • United States – The United States is home to several leading melamine manufacturers that supply automotive, construction, and consumer goods industries. The U.S. market is driven by an increasing demand for sustainable materials and eco-friendly products, making melamine a valuable material for various industries.

  • India – India is emerging as an important melamine producer in the global market, with a growing number of manufacturers and suppliers catering to domestic and international demand. The country’s melamine industry has expanded rapidly in recent years, supported by a growing manufacturing base and the rising demand for sustainable materials.

These countries, along with other key melamine producers, play a crucial role in ensuring a steady supply of melamine-based products to meet the rising demand from industries worldwide. As the demand for eco-friendly, high-performance materials continues to grow, global melamine production is expected to keep expanding in the coming years.


Why the Demand for Melamine Is Increasing in Multiple Industries

Automotive & Aerospace: High-Performance Plastic Demand

The automotive and aerospace industries are two of the largest drivers of melamine demand due to the increasing use of high-performance plastics and advanced coatings. Melamine plays a critical role in the production of automotive parts that require high strength, heat resistance, and durability.

High-Performance Plastic Demand

Melamine-based resins are used in the production of high-performance plastics that are found in automotive parts, such as dashboard panels, bumpers, and interior trim. These plastics provide outstanding resistance to heat, chemicals, and abrasion, making them ideal for use in the harsh conditions of automotive interiors and exteriors.

Melamine Automotive Coatings

Melamine-based coatings are also widely used in the automotive and aerospace sectors to enhance the durability of exterior parts. Melamine automotive coatings provide resistance to scratches, UV rays, and high temperatures, ensuring that the parts retain their appearance and performance over time. These coatings are particularly valued for their ability to withstand harsh environments, making them an excellent choice for automobile manufacturers.

As the demand for lightweight, durable, and high-performing automotive parts increases, melamine continues to play a central role in meeting the needs of the automotive and aerospace industries.


Construction & Furniture Manufacturing: Melamine Laminates & Sustainable MDF Panels

In the construction and furniture manufacturing industries, melamine is highly regarded for its sustainability, durability, and cost-effectiveness. The material’s fire-resistant properties, moisture resistance, and eco-friendly characteristics make it an ideal choice for furniture, interior paneling, and flooring applications.

Melamine Laminates

Melamine laminates are commonly used in kitchen cabinets, countertops, wall panels, and furniture. These laminates are valued for their versatility, aesthetic appeal, and resistance to scratches and stains. They are also easy to clean and maintain, making them a popular choice for both residential and commercial projects.

Sustainable MDF Panels

Melamine-coated MDF (Medium Density Fiberboard) panels are an essential component of modern furniture manufacturing. These panels offer moisture resistance, strength, and environmental sustainability. Melamine-coated MDF is made from recycled wood fibers, making it a more eco-friendly alternative to solid wood. It is widely used for furniture, flooring, and interior applications due to its durability and affordability.

As demand for green building materials and sustainable products rises, melamine-based laminates and MDF panels continue to gain popularity in the construction and furniture manufacturing industries.


Consumer Goods & Packaging: Melamine Food-Grade Plastics & Recyclable Tableware

Melamine’s use extends to the consumer goods and packaging industries, particularly in food-grade plastics and tableware. As consumers become more conscious of sustainability and food safety, melamine offers an affordable, durable, and eco-friendly alternative to traditional plastics.

Melamine Food-Grade Plastics

Melamine-based plastics are used in the production of food containers, plates, bowls, and cutlery. Melamine’s durability, scratch resistance, and BPA-free properties make it a safe and cost-effective alternative to other food-grade plastics. These plastics are widely used in households, restaurants, and cafeterias for serving and storing food.

Recyclable Melamine Tableware

Recyclable melamine tableware is gaining popularity as consumers seek eco-friendly alternatives to single-use plastic products. Melamine tableware is long-lasting, dishwasher-safe, and reusable, offering a sustainable solution for everyday dining needs. This shift toward recyclable melamine is in line with growing consumer demand for products that contribute to a circular economy.

The growing emphasis on sustainability and eco-friendly consumer goods is driving the increased demand for melamine products in the packaging and tableware industries.
